Bollywood actor Salman Khan recently opened up about the summoning of his brother Arbaaz Khan in the IPL betting case. The latter had been arrested in May 2018 after he was found to be involved in betting during IPL matches over several years. However, Salman said that he had to promote Race 3 during the time and he could not let people see how he was actually feeling about the arrest. 

In a recent interview with a leading publication, Salman said that at the time of the questioning he was at a conference for Race 3 and he had to do it so that people don’t get affected by it. He went on to say that a lot of people come out there to watch actors on television, social media and to have fun, because of actors. Actors cannot be depressed and that is something they have to live with all their life.

Salman also went on to state that a judge passing the verdict will say a decision is going to be delivered but he is busy laughing and joking. He said that it is his job to put up a show and he has to do it no matter what his parents, family or friends are going through. Salman Khan is busy on the Da-bangg tour in Canada along with Katrina Kaif, Daisy Shah, Sonakshi Sinha and other stars in the film.
